Cheaper by the Dozen

Cast

Steve Martin, Bonnie Hunt, Piper Perabo, Tom Welling View All


Crew

Joel Cohen (Screenplay), Alec Sokolow (Screenplay), Shawn Levy (Director), Sam Harper (Screenplay) View All

Release: Dec. 24th, 2003
Runtime: 1 hour, 38 minutes
The Baker brood moves to Chicago after patriarch Tom gets a job coaching football at Northwestern University, forcing his writer wife, Mary, and the couple's 12 children to make a major adjustment. The transition works well until work demands pull the parents away from home, leaving the kids bored -- and increasingly mischievous.
